When I had my phone call off the midwive to book my first appointments, she told me I can eat whatever I want bare a couple things:

Pate
Smoked fish
Meat that is rare
Cured meats that aren't cooked (so pepperoni pizza is fine but pepperoni from a packet isn't)
Blue cheese, Brie and Camembert.
That was it ..

She said eggs are fine, even runny aslong as they have the red lion stamp on the eggs.

Luckily, I don't eat most of the above, bar Camembert (I'll miss that) and cured meats, as I love salami, chorizo etc but aslong as it's cooked beforehand it's safe!
